BREAKING: Enugu Govt Bans Weddings, Burial Ceremonies, Civil Servants To Work From Home

Posted by E.L.E.X on March 24 2020 under News









The Enugu State Government, on Tuesday, banned all forms of social and political gatherings.

This comes as the threat of coronavirus continues to worsen globally.

We reports that the ban was announced by Governor Ifeanyi Ugwuanyi of the State during a state-wide broadcast.

Included in the ban are marriage and burial ceremonies, as well as all forms of political gatherings.

Governor Ugwuanyi equally announced that civil servants and public servants would now henceforth work from home.
